DESCRIPTION:Bruce Wood Dance Dallas presents Touch \nJoin Bruce Wood Dance Dallas as the company celebrates its 15th Anniversary Season of dance excellence with Touch — November 15+16 at 8:00 PM and November 17 at 2:00 PM at Moody Performance Hall. Experience Touch\, featuring three captivating and emotionally powerful dance performances. As we celebrate this milestone year\, the company performs the Dallas Premiere of Lieder Eines Fahrenden Gesellen (Songs of a Wayfarer)  by world-renowned choreographer and former artistic director of Nederlands Dans Theater\, Jiří Kylián; the glorious Dvořák Serenade by legendary American choreographer Lar Lubovitch; and the return of Bruce Wood’s riveting audience favorite\, RED. \nImmerse yourself in romance in the Dallas premiere of Jiří Kylián’s Songs of a Wayfarer. Considered one of his most iconic works\, Songs of a Wayfarer  is set to a score by Gustav Mahler and features five duets that explore themes of love\, tenderness\, and the sorrows of separation. Kylian is an internationally acclaimed choreographer whose work has been performed by major dance companies around the world\, including Alvin Ailey American Dance Theater\, Nederlands Dans Theater\, American Ballet Theatre\, and Paris Opera Ballet. His numerous awards include the Chevalier de la Légion d’Honneur from the Académie des Beaux Arts\, Paris; Sir Laurence Olivier Award\, the Nijinsky Award from the Monaco Dance Forum\, among others. \nDvořák Serenade by Lar Lubovitch\, delivers joy\, beauty\, and his signature rich and layered choreography. Lar Lubovitch has been named “one of the ten best choreographers in the world” by The New York Times\, which describes his work as “lushly romantic” and “shamelessly beautiful.” This masterpiece has been described as “one of Lubovitch’s big\, sweeping ensemble works\, the sort he does best” by The New York Times. \nExperience the heart-pounding journey into human fortitude with Bruce Wood’s unforgettable RED. Premiering at Fort Worth’s Bass Hall in 2001\, RED  tops the list of Wood’s most esteemed and iconic works. Completed just days before September 11\, 2001\, viewers of its debut drew an immediate correlation between the themes presented in RED and the state of our nation in the days following those tragic events. \nTouch  guarantees a captivating performance that will lift your spirits and ignite your passion. \nJoin us for the post-performance Curtain Chat\, where you can engage with the artists and share your insights on this riveting experience. \nApproximate run time: 90 minutes\, including two intermissions.

DESCRIPTION:In its 6th year as an independent international film festival\, the mission for the NBFF is to curate dance films that explore an innovative approach to “challenging the possibilities of what dance can look like in video form”. The festival is an international festival that is held simultaneously in Mexico\, South Korea\, The United States of America\, and online to create a venue for various cultural exchanges. The NB team believes experiencing art– and more specifically experiencing art via dance and film– creates opportunities for understanding other perspectives. \nReviewing over 100 submissions from 36 different countries\, the NBFF jury panel curated the NBFF Official Selection by selecting films dance films that explore an innovative approach to “challenging the possibilities of what dance can look like in video form”. DESCRIPTION:Cara Mía Theatre presents\nLa Mezcla’s Dance Production from San Francisco\n \nFeaturing an all-female dance company\, spoken word\, traditional Son Jarocho music from Veracruz\, and an Afro-Latinx percussive score\, Ghostly Labor is a multidisciplinary performance that vividly explores the history of labor in the US-Mexico borderlands through Tap Dance\, Mexican Zapateado\, and Afro Caribbean movement. This full-length dance theater production celebrates the joy of collective resistance and generations of unseen labor.\n\nPerformed in English with some Spanish.
